Retail Spotlight: Lanvin in Beverly Hills

The Parisian house opens another flagship.

The Parisian fashion house, Lanvin, continues to expand its retail presence in the United states as it opens its newest flagship on Rodeo Drive in Beverly Hills. This marks the brand's 4th flagship in the states, and its largest in the world with its 4,520 square feet. Designed by famed retail designer Peter Marino, the flagship features an interior reminicent of hollywood's golden era of the 1930s and 40s with its luxurious art-deco antiques and furniture, parquet floors, and black and white photos adorning its walls. The VIP area (which is not yet finished) is modeled after the Hall of Mirrors at Versailles and has not stopped celebrities from visiting.

For men, the store is the first Lanvin boutique in the US to offer made-to-measure tailoring for suits (usually takes about 6 weeks).
